ITN is looking for a Project and Workflow Manager to lead and manage transformative projects within the News Production and Archive team. This role focuses on implementing automation and AI-driven solutions while ensuring the successful integration of advanced systems to enhance efficiency.

The successful candidate will manage ongoing projects, collaborate with cross-functional teams, and adapt workflows to meet evolving business needs, all while fostering a diverse and inclusive work environment.
